Home
last modified time | relevance | path

Searched refs:taosnes (Results 1 – 1 of 1) sorted by relevance

/petsc/src/tao/snes/
H A Dtaosnes.c10 Tao_SNES *taosnes = (Tao_SNES *)tao->data; in TaoSolve_SNES() local
15 PetscCall(SNESSolve(taosnes->snes, NULL, tao->solution)); in TaoSolve_SNES()
18 PetscCall(SNESGetIterationNumber(taosnes->snes, &its)); in TaoSolve_SNES()
25 Tao_SNES *taosnes = (Tao_SNES *)tao->data; in TaoDestroy_SNES() local
28 PetscCall(SNESDestroy(&taosnes->snes)); in TaoDestroy_SNES()
76 Tao_SNES *taosnes = (Tao_SNES *)tao->data; in TaoSetUp_SNES() local
82 PetscCall(SNESSetOptionsPrefix(taosnes->snes, prefix)); in TaoSetUp_SNES()
83 PetscCall(SNESSetSolution(taosnes->snes, tao->solution)); in TaoSetUp_SNES()
84 PetscCall(SNESSetObjective(taosnes->snes, TAOSNESObj, tao)); in TaoSetUp_SNES()
85 PetscCall(SNESSetFunction(taosnes->snes, NULL, TAOSNESFunc, tao)); in TaoSetUp_SNES()
[all …]